The forecast for the global Proliferative Diabetic Retinopathy market predicts substantial growth, with market size projected to soar to USD 7.56 Billion by 2033, a significant increase from the USD 3.58 Billion recorded in 2024. This expansion reflects an impressive compound annual growth rate (CAGR) of 8.66% anticipated between 2025 and 2033.
Proliferative Diabetic Retinopathy Market Size and Forecast 2025 to 2033
The global proliferative diabetic retinopathy market is propelled by a confluence of critical factors. A primary driver is the escalating global prevalence of diabetes, directly correlating with the incidence of diabetic retinopathy. According to the International Diabetes Federation, the number of adults with diabetes is projected to reach 643 million by 2030 and 783 million by 2045, significantly expanding the patient pool at risk of developing proliferative diabetic retinopathy. Furthermore, advancements in diagnostic technologies and treatment modalities, particularly the development of novel anti-VEGF therapies, are bolstering market growth by offering more effective and accessible treatment options. Opportunities within this market are substantial, fueled by the persistent unmet medical need for more durable and less invasive treatments. The increasing investment in research and development by pharmaceutical and biotechnology companies aimed at innovative drug delivery systems and gene therapies presents significant growth avenues. Moreover, the growing awareness regarding early diagnosis and management of diabetic retinopathy, coupled with improving healthcare infrastructure in emerging economies, provides fertile ground for market expansion. The aging global population, which is more susceptible to diabetes and its complications, further contributes to the expanding market landscape.

Proliferative Diabetic Retinopathy Market Drivers
- Rising Global Incidence of Diabetes: The escalating global burden of diabetes stands as a paramount driver for the proliferative diabetic retinopathy market. The Centers for Disease Control and Prevention (CDC) reports that in 2022, 38.4 million Americans, or about 11.6% of the U.S. population, had diabetes. This substantial and continuously increasing patient base directly translates to a greater population at risk of developing diabetic retinopathy, with a significant percentage progressing to the proliferative stage. As the prevalence of diabetes continues its upward trajectory across both developed and developing nations, driven by lifestyle changes, urbanization, and an aging population, the demand for effective treatments for proliferative diabetic retinopathy will inevitably expand. This demographic shift underscores the critical need for diagnostic tools and therapeutic interventions, thereby fueling market expansion.
- Advancements in Diagnostic Imaging Technologies: Significant strides in ophthalmic diagnostic imaging technologies are profoundly impacting the proliferative diabetic retinopathy market. The National Eye Institute emphasizes the role of advanced imaging techniques like optical coherence tomography (OCT) and fluorescein angiography (FA) in enabling earlier and more accurate diagnosis of proliferative diabetic retinopathy. These technologies allow for the detection of subtle pathological changes in the retina even before significant vision loss occurs. Early diagnosis is crucial for timely intervention, which can prevent irreversible vision impairment. The continuous innovation in these imaging modalities, offering higher resolution, greater speed, and non-invasive options, facilitates widespread screening and monitoring, thereby increasing the identified patient population requiring treatment and consequently driving market growth.
- Increasing Adoption of Anti-VEGF Therapies: The paradigm shift towards anti-VEGF therapies has emerged as a major catalyst for the proliferative diabetic retinopathy market. The American Academy of Ophthalmology highlights anti-VEGF agents as the first-line treatment for various retinal vascular diseases, including proliferative diabetic retinopathy. These therapies effectively inhibit the growth of abnormal blood vessels and reduce vascular leakage, thereby preserving vision. The proven efficacy, relatively favorable safety profile, and increasing accessibility of these treatments have led to their widespread adoption by ophthalmologists globally. As more patients are diagnosed and initiate treatment with anti-VEGF injections, the market for these therapeutics continues to expand, reflecting their established role in managing the condition.
- Growing Awareness and Screening Programs: Heightened public awareness regarding diabetic retinopathy and the implementation of widespread screening programs are significantly contributing to market expansion. The World Health Organization (WHO) actively promotes diabetes management and awareness of its complications, including retinopathy. Increased awareness campaigns, coupled with improved access to healthcare, are leading to earlier diagnosis of diabetic retinopathy. Many national health organizations and diabetes associations are also advocating for regular eye screenings for individuals with diabetes, which helps in identifying proliferative diabetic retinopathy at an earlier, more treatable stage. This proactive approach to diagnosis and management ensures that a larger proportion of affected individuals receive timely medical attention, thereby boosting the demand for therapeutic interventions.
Proliferative Diabetic Retinopathy Market Opportunities
- Development of Novel Drug Delivery Systems: The opportunity for developing novel drug delivery systems in the proliferative diabetic retinopathy market is substantial. Current anti-VEGF treatments often require frequent intraocular injections, posing a significant burden for patients and healthcare providers. The National Eye Institute actively supports research into longer-acting formulations, such as sustained-release implants or gene therapies, that could reduce the frequency of injections. This would not only enhance patient adherence and comfort but also alleviate the logistical challenges associated with frequent clinic visits. Innovations in this area, including drug-eluting devices and non-invasive administration routes, could revolutionize treatment paradigms, significantly improving patient outcomes and expanding market reach by making therapy more accessible and less burdensome.
- Emergence of Combination Therapies: The exploration of combination therapies presents a significant market opportunity. While anti-VEGF agents are highly effective, some patients may still experience persistent disease activity or require very frequent injections. Research published in the journal Ophthalmology often explores the potential benefits of combining anti-VEGF agents with other treatment modalities, such as corticosteroids or novel small molecules targeting different pathways. Such approaches aim to achieve synergistic effects, leading to improved anatomical and visual outcomes, reduced treatment burden, and better management of refractory cases. The development and regulatory approval of effective combination therapies could address the unmet needs of a subset of patients and open new revenue streams within the proliferative diabetic retinopathy market.
- Expansion into Underserved and Emerging Markets: There is a considerable opportunity for market expansion into underserved and emerging economies. The International Diabetes Federation highlights that a significant portion of the global diabetic population resides in low- and middle-income countries, where access to specialized eye care and advanced treatments for proliferative diabetic retinopathy is often limited. Investing in initiatives that improve healthcare infrastructure, increase awareness, and facilitate access to affordable diagnostic and therapeutic options in these regions could unlock immense market potential. This involves not only the direct sale of pharmaceuticals but also the development of sustainable healthcare models, training of local medical professionals, and adapting treatments to local economic realities, thereby addressing a vast and largely untapped patient demographic.
- Advancements in Telemedicine and Artificial Intelligence for Screening: The integration of telemedicine and artificial intelligence (AI) for widespread screening offers a transformative market opportunity. The American Telemedicine Association promotes the use of telemedicine for remote diagnostics, which is particularly relevant for diabetic retinopathy screening in rural or underserved areas. AI algorithms are proving highly effective in analyzing retinal images to detect early signs of diabetic retinopathy, as evidenced by studies published in journals like Nature Medicine. These technologies can significantly enhance the efficiency and accessibility of screening programs, leading to earlier detection of proliferative diabetic retinopathy in a larger population. This proactive identification of patients who require treatment will consequently drive the demand for therapeutic interventions and expand the overall market.
Proliferative Diabetic Retinopathy Market Restrain & Challenges
- High Cost of Treatment and Reimbursement Issues: The high cost associated with the treatment of proliferative diabetic retinopathy, particularly with repeated anti-VEGF injections, poses a significant restraint. The Centers for Medicare & Medicaid Services (CMS) in the United States outlines the substantial costs associated with these treatments, which can place a heavy financial burden on patients and healthcare systems alike. While effective, the ongoing need for multiple injections throughout a patient's lifetime contributes to cumulative expenses. Furthermore, varying reimbursement policies across different regions and insurance providers can create access barriers, limiting patient uptake of necessary treatments. This financial strain can restrict market growth, especially in regions with less developed healthcare funding mechanisms, hindering optimal patient management.
- Limited Awareness and Access to Care in Developing Regions: A significant challenge for the proliferative diabetic retinopathy market is the limited awareness and inadequate access to specialized eye care in many developing regions. The World Health Organization (WHO) consistently points out the disparities in healthcare access globally, with many individuals in lower-income countries lacking awareness of diabetic retinopathy as a severe complication of diabetes. Even when aware, geographical barriers, lack of trained ophthalmologists, and insufficient diagnostic equipment often prevent timely diagnosis and treatment. This widespread unmet need means a large portion of the at-risk population remains undiagnosed and untreated, thereby constraining the overall market size and potential, despite the high prevalence of diabetes in these areas.
- Side Effects and Treatment Burden of Current Therapies: The side effects and significant treatment burden associated with existing therapies, primarily anti-VEGF injections, present a notable challenge. While generally safe, intraocular injections carry a risk of complications such as endophthalmitis, retinal detachment, and increased intraocular pressure, as detailed by the American Academy of Ophthalmology. Beyond the potential adverse events, the requirement for frequent, often monthly, intravitreal injections can be physically and psychologically taxing for patients. This considerable treatment burden can lead to patient non-adherence, impacting overall treatment effectiveness and potentially limiting the market by discouraging some individuals from continuing therapy, thus highlighting the need for less invasive and more convenient options.
- Development of Drug Resistance and Refractory Cases: The potential for drug resistance and the emergence of refractory cases represent a critical challenge in the proliferative diabetic retinopathy market. Over time, some patients may exhibit a suboptimal response to anti-VEGF therapies, or the initial positive response may wane, as observed in clinical studies reported in journals like Retina. This necessitates a shift to alternative treatments or a more aggressive treatment regimen, complicating patient management and potentially leading to poorer visual outcomes. The development of resistance underscores the need for novel therapeutic agents with different mechanisms of action to address these non-responsive cases. This challenge highlights an unmet medical need that current standard therapies are not fully addressing, thereby impacting market dynamics and treatment efficacy.
Current Trends in the Proliferative Diabetic Retinopathy Market
- Shift Towards Longer-Acting Anti-VEGF Agents: A prominent trend in the proliferative diabetic retinopathy market is the increasing focus on developing and adopting longer-acting anti-VEGF agents. Current therapies often necessitate frequent injections, placing a significant burden on patients and healthcare systems. The National Eye Institute's research initiatives support the exploration of new formulations and molecules designed to extend the duration of action, thereby reducing the frequency of intravitreal injections. This trend is driven by the desire to improve patient adherence, decrease the incidence of treatment-related complications associated with multiple injections, and enhance overall quality of life. The advent of these extended-duration therapies promises to revolutionize treatment paradigms, making management more convenient and sustainable for patients with proliferative diabetic retinopathy.
- Integration of Artificial Intelligence in Screening and Diagnosis: The integration of artificial intelligence (AI) in the screening and diagnosis of proliferative diabetic retinopathy is a rapidly advancing trend. Studies published by the American Academy of Ophthalmology demonstrate the capability of AI algorithms to accurately detect and classify diabetic retinopathy from retinal images, often with comparable or even superior performance to human graders. This technological advancement allows for more efficient and widespread screening, particularly in remote or underserved areas where access to ophthalmologists is limited. AI-powered diagnostic tools can facilitate earlier identification of high-risk patients, enabling timely intervention and potentially preventing irreversible vision loss. This trend is set to significantly improve the accessibility and efficacy of PDR diagnosis, driving market growth.
- Focus on Gene Therapy and Cell-Based Therapies: A notable trend involves the growing interest and investment in gene therapy and cell-based therapies for proliferative diabetic retinopathy. Researchers supported by organizations like the National Institutes of Health (NIH) are actively exploring these innovative approaches to provide more durable and potentially curative solutions. Gene therapy aims to deliver therapeutic genes directly into the eye to produce sustained levels of anti-VEGF proteins or other protective factors, reducing the need for repeated injections. Similarly, cell-based therapies explore the use of stem cells to regenerate damaged retinal tissue or provide neuroprotective effects. While still largely in clinical development, these advanced therapies represent a significant long-term trend, promising to revolutionize treatment options and address the underlying pathology of the disease.
- Emphasis on Combination Therapies and Personalized Medicine: There is an increasing emphasis on combination therapies and the move towards personalized medicine approaches in managing proliferative diabetic retinopathy. Clinical research, often supported by the National Eye Institute, is exploring the synergistic effects of combining different treatment modalities, such as anti-VEGF agents with corticosteroids or laser photocoagulation, to achieve better visual outcomes and reduce treatment burden. Furthermore, the concept of personalized medicine, tailoring treatment strategies based on individual patient characteristics, genetic predispositions, and disease progression, is gaining traction. This trend aims to optimize treatment efficacy and minimize side effects by moving beyond a one-size-fits-all approach, leading to more targeted and effective interventions and potentially broadening the scope of treatment options.

Proliferative Diabetic Retinopathy Market Analysis, By Drug Class
By Drug Class, the market is categorized into Anti-VEGF Agents and Corticosteroids.
- The Anti-VEGF Agents segment holds the largest and fastest growing share in the proliferative diabetic retinopathy market. This leading position is attributable to their proven efficacy as first-line treatment for the condition. These agents directly target vascular endothelial growth factor, a key protein responsible for the abnormal blood vessel growth and leakage characteristic of PDR, leading to significant improvements in visual acuity and reduction in macular edema. Their strong clinical evidence, extensive research, and widespread adoption by ophthalmologists globally have solidified their dominance. The segment benefits from ongoing advancements in formulations and delivery mechanisms, further reinforcing its leading position in patient management.
- The expanding global diabetic population, a primary risk factor for PDR, further fuels the demand for these effective treatments. Increased awareness among both patients and healthcare providers about the importance of early intervention and the efficacy of anti-VEGF agents is contributing to their rapid adoption. The ongoing research and development pipeline for novel anti-VEGF molecules and improved delivery methods continue to drive this segment's rapid expansion.
Proliferative Diabetic Retinopathy Market Analysis, By Mode of Administration
By Mode of Administration, the market is categorized into Injectable, Oral, and Others.
- The Injectable segment holds the largest and fastest share in the proliferative diabetic retinopathy market. This dominance stems from the fact that the most effective and widely adopted treatments, such as anti-VEGF agents and corticosteroids, are primarily administered via intravitreal injections directly into the eye. This direct delivery ensures high drug concentrations at the site of action, leading to rapid and potent therapeutic effects in inhibiting abnormal blood vessel growth and reducing leakage. The established clinical efficacy and safety profile of these injectable therapies have made them the standard of care, leading to their widespread preference among ophthalmologists for managing PDR.
- The increasing global prevalence of diabetes and, consequently, proliferative diabetic retinopathy, naturally expands the patient pool requiring these effective treatments. Furthermore, ongoing research and development efforts are focused on enhancing the efficacy and safety of injectable drugs, as well as exploring novel injectable modalities, which further contributes to the segment's robust growth.
Proliferative Diabetic Retinopathy Market Analysis, By Distribution Channel
By Distribution Channel, the market is categorized into Hospital Pharmacies, Retail Pharmacies, and Online Pharmacies.
- The Hospital Pharmacies segment holds the largest share in the proliferative diabetic retinopathy market. This leading position is primarily due to the specialized nature of treatments for PDR, particularly the administration of intravitreal injections, which typically occur in hospital or specialized clinic settings. Hospital pharmacies are equipped to handle and dispense these specialized, often high-cost, and temperature-sensitive medications under controlled conditions. Furthermore, the direct link between diagnosis, treatment administration, and dispensing within a hospital environment ensures immediate access to necessary medications for patients undergoing in-office procedures, solidifying their dominant role in the distribution chain.
- The Online Pharmacies segment is growing at the fastest rate in the proliferative diabetic retinopathy market. This accelerated growth is driven by the increasing digital literacy and comfort with online platforms among patients and healthcare providers. While injectable therapies still necessitate clinical administration, online pharmacies are becoming increasingly popular for dispensing adjunctive medications, eye drops, or post-procedural care items. The convenience of home delivery, competitive pricing, and wider accessibility, especially in remote areas, are key factors contributing to this rapid expansion. The ongoing shift towards telehealth and remote patient management also fuels the growth of online platforms as a convenient channel for medication procurement, despite the limitations for core PDR treatments.
Proliferative Diabetic Retinopathy Market Regional Insights
The market has been geographically analysed across five regions, Europe, North America, Asia Pacific, Latin America, and the Middle East & Africa.
- North America currently holds the largest share in the proliferative diabetic retinopathy market. This dominance is primarily attributable to several key factors, including a high prevalence of diabetes, robust healthcare infrastructure, advanced diagnostic capabilities, and significant adoption of innovative treatment modalities. The region benefits from substantial investments in research and development, leading to early access and strong uptake of novel anti-VEGF therapies and other advanced treatments. Furthermore, favorable reimbursement policies and a high level of awareness among both healthcare professionals and the general public regarding diabetic retinopathy contribute to a higher rate of diagnosis and treatment initiation. The presence of major pharmaceutical companies and leading research institutions also solidifies North America's leading position in the market.
- The Asia-Pacific region is currently experiencing the fastest growth in the proliferative diabetic retinopathy market. This accelerated expansion is primarily driven by the rapidly increasing prevalence of diabetes across countries like China and India, which house a substantial portion of the global diabetic population, as reported by the International Diabetes Federation. Coupled with this, significant improvements in healthcare infrastructure, increasing disposable incomes, and growing awareness about diabetic retinopathy are leading to higher rates of diagnosis and access to treatment. Governments and healthcare organizations in the region are also investing in initiatives to improve eye care services. The rising patient pool, combined with evolving healthcare capabilities and a growing middle class, positions Asia-Pacific as a highly dynamic and rapidly expanding market for proliferative diabetic retinopathy treatments.
